Imagine sipping award-winning Northern Michigan wines by the shore of Grand Traverse Bay and swaying to the sounds of local bands on a summer evening. Sound like your cup of tea (ahem, wine)? Join in the fun at the Leelanau Peninsula Wine on the Water Festival.

The 2019 Leelanau Peninsula Wine on the Water Festival will take place in Suttons Bay on Saturday, July 20 from 1–7 p.m. Location update: This year, the festival will be held at the Suttons Bay Marina – North Park due to high water levels. Guests will still enjoy views of the bay and the pavilion. 

With your ticket purchase ($20 online in advance, $30 at the gate), you’ll receive a commemorative wine glass and three tasting tickets. Additional tasting tickets and food are available for purchase during the event with proceeds going to the Leelanau Peninsula Chamber of Commerce.

Although wine is the star of the Northern Michigan festival, beverages from local distilleries and breweries will also be available, along with some of Leelanau’s most popular eateries. And the finishing touch—live music and outdoor games! Below is the list of live performers featured at this year’s Wine on the Water Festival.
